-
公开(公告)号:CN107870869B
公开(公告)日:2023-11-03
申请号:CN201710839469.8
申请日:2017-09-18
Applicant: 三星电子株式会社
Abstract: 提供了一种包括由主机控制的存储装置的计算系统。公开了包括存储装置和主机的计算系统。存储装置可包括非易失性存储器,并且主机可基于非易失性存储器的物理地址控制存储装置,并可向存储装置发送异步事件请求命令。存储装置可监控非易失性存储器,并可基于监控结果向主机发送与异步事件请求命令相应的异步事件请求。异步事件请求可包括基于监控结果向主机请求另一命令。在一些方面,主机可向存储装置发送用于擦除非易失性存储器的选择的存储块的擦除命令。作为响应,存储装置可响应于擦除命令向主机发送擦除通过响应或擦除延迟违规响应。
-
-
公开(公告)号:CN108089817B
公开(公告)日:2023-12-19
申请号:CN201711180803.X
申请日:2017-11-23
Applicant: 三星电子株式会社
IPC: G06F3/06
Abstract: 提供了一种执行数据去重的存储系统、操作存储系统的方法和操作数据处理系统的方法。存储系统包括:存储装置,其构造为存储从主机接收的数据;和控制器,其构造为从主机接收数据和索引,索引与从主机接收的数据关联。控制器包括:存储器,其构造为存储映射信息和参考计数,映射信息将从主机接收的索引与存储系统的物理地址关联,参考计数与从主机接收的索引关联。控制器构造为通过从存储器读取映射信息和参考计数来确定从主机接收的数据是否对应于先前存储在存储装置中的数据的副本,所述读取操作基于从主机接收到的索引。控制器构造为通过在从主机接收的数据对应于先前存储在存储装置中的数据的副本的情况下更新参考计数来执行去重处理。
-
公开(公告)号:CN109521948A
公开(公告)日:2019-03-26
申请号:CN201810840685.9
申请日:2018-07-27
Applicant: 三星电子株式会社
Abstract: 一种操作键值存储设备的方法,包括:键值存储设备从主机接收包括第一键、第一值和第一快照标识(ID)的第一命令;响应于接收到的第一命令,所述键值存储设备生成包括第一快照ID、第一键和在非易失性存储器中写入所述第一值的第一物理地址的第一快照条目;从主机接收包括第一键、第二值和第二快照ID的第二命令;并且响应于接收到的第二命令,键值存储设备生成包括第二快照ID、第一键和在非易失性存储器中写入所述第二值的第二物理地址的第二快照条目。
-
公开(公告)号:CN109521948B
公开(公告)日:2023-08-15
申请号:CN201810840685.9
申请日:2018-07-27
Applicant: 三星电子株式会社
Abstract: 一种操作键值存储设备的方法,包括:键值存储设备从主机接收包括第一键、第一值和第一快照标识(ID)的第一命令;响应于接收到的第一命令,所述键值存储设备生成包括第一快照ID、第一键和在非易失性存储器中写入所述第一值的第一物理地址的第一快照条目;从主机接收包括第一键、第二值和第二快照ID的第二命令;并且响应于接收到的第二命令,键值存储设备生成包括第二快照ID、第一键和在非易失性存储器中写入所述第二值的第二物理地址的第二快照条目。
-
公开(公告)号:CN109753231A
公开(公告)日:2019-05-14
申请号:CN201810782027.9
申请日:2018-07-17
Applicant: 三星电子株式会社
IPC: G06F3/06
CPC classification number: G06F16/2255 , G06F16/221 , G06F16/27
Abstract: 键值存储设备包括非易失性存储器和控制器。键值存储设备被配置为与主机通信,并且包括控制器和非易失性存储器。控制器被配置为从主机接收包括键、包括在对应于键的值中的多个组块当中的第一组块、以及对应于第一组块的第一组块索引的第一命令。控制器被配置为基于键和第一组块索引将第一组块的映射信息存储在映射表中。非易失性存储器被配置为基于映射信息存储键和第一组块。
-
公开(公告)号:CN108089817A
公开(公告)日:2018-05-29
申请号:CN201711180803.X
申请日:2017-11-23
Applicant: 三星电子株式会社
IPC: G06F3/06
CPC classification number: G06F3/0641 , G06F3/0608 , G06F3/0679 , G06F3/0688 , G06F16/134 , G06F16/1748 , H04L67/1097 , G06F3/0607 , G06F3/0671
Abstract: 提供了一种执行数据去重的存储系统、操作存储系统的方法和操作数据处理系统的方法。存储系统包括:存储装置,其构造为存储从主机接收的数据;和控制器,其构造为从主机接收数据和索引,索引与从主机接收的数据关联。控制器包括:存储器,其构造为存储映射信息和参考计数,映射信息将从主机接收的索引与存储系统的物理地址关联,参考计数与从主机接收的索引关联。控制器构造为通过从存储器读取映射信息和参考计数来确定从主机接收的数据是否对应于先前存储在存储装置中的数据的副本,所述读取操作基于从主机接收到的索引。控制器构造为通过在从主机接收的数据对应于先前存储在存储装置中的数据的副本的情况下更新参考计数来执行去重处理。
-
公开(公告)号:CN110059099A
公开(公告)日:2019-07-26
申请号:CN201811515723.X
申请日:2018-12-12
Applicant: 三星电子株式会社
IPC: G06F16/242
Abstract: 一种存储设备,包括控制器,所述控制器从主机接收与存储在存储器中的数据相对应的值和要参考以识别所述值的键。此外,所述控制器管理指示在部分键和值地址之间的对应关系的部分键-值映射信息,以及响应于主机请求将信息返回给主机。该信息对应于包括与接收的键的特定位置处的字符相同的字符的键。该控制器通过以下方式确定该信息:基于该部分键-值映射信息确定存储数据的所述存储器的部分区域,以及对所述部分区域执行读取操作以获得包括该部分键的整个键。
-
公开(公告)号:CN107870869A
公开(公告)日:2018-04-03
申请号:CN201710839469.8
申请日:2017-09-18
Applicant: 三星电子株式会社
CPC classification number: G06F3/0619 , G06F3/0655 , G06F3/0659 , G06F3/0688 , G06F12/0246 , G06F2212/7201 , G06F13/161 , G06F13/1668
Abstract: 提供了一种包括由主机控制的存储装置的计算系统。公开了包括存储装置和主机的计算系统。存储装置可包括非易失性存储器,并且主机可基于非易失性存储器的物理地址控制存储装置,并可向存储装置发送异步事件请求命令。存储装置可监控非易失性存储器,并可基于监控结果向主机发送与异步事件请求命令相应的异步事件请求。异步事件请求可包括基于监控结果向主机请求另一命令。在一些方面,主机可向存储装置发送用于擦除非易失性存储器的选择的存储块的擦除命令。作为响应,存储装置可响应于擦除命令向主机发送擦除通过响应或擦除延迟违规响应。
-
-
-
-
-
-
-
-